What is INPS and why is it important?

INPS is the largest social security and welfare institution in Italy. It plays a crucial role in managing employee contributions, pension schemes, and various social security benefits. Effective communication with INPS is essential to ensure the correct registration, contribution payments, and access to benefits for both employers and employees.

What are the documents required for employee registration?

When registering an employee with INPS, you will need to provide the following documents:

  • Employee’s personal identification document (ID card or passport)
  • Employee’s Italian tax code (codice fiscale)
  • Copy of the employment contract
